    The deck's idea is to dig dig dig dig dig for Snipe Hunter, then win games off its back via discarding the entire hand to Snipe Hunter's effect, hopefully clearing the opponent's field in the process (non-Stardustable) as well as Special Summoning a field of Synchro Materials. To this end I think including a Mystic Tomato (or two) might be a good idea, but I'm not too sure. Krus substitutes for Ganashia lategame as reusable Synchro spam fodder (via Pot of Avarice) and I wonder if I should play three Avarice, but I'm not sure about that either.
